Is this HDAVI CONTROL feature a 
worldwide protocol to be controlled by 
Infrared Rays remote controller?
•The answer to this question is No.
•This feature uses the standardized protocol as one of the HDMI standards.
•Support of this feature is optional for manufacturers of HDMI-compliant devices.
•In January 2006, the HDMI specifications version 1.2a was released, and the test 
specifications of this protocol were made clear from this version, making it possible 
for manufacturers to obtain the HDMI logo certifications.

Is this HDAVI Control protocol similar 
to Q-Link (Europe) of scart cable? 
HDAVI CONTROL signal is sent through 13 pins of the HDMI cable. Also, the 
protocol is very similar to Q-Link, AV-Link, and Project 50 of the scart cable. In 
this regard, the answer to this question is YES.

Are the functions of the HDAVI 
CONTROL common to VIERA, DIGA, 
AV products and other Panasonic 
products?
By connecting Panasonic products in certain combinations, the system will provide 
the functions that are suited to their particular configuration. If the combined 
products are in the same product category, the functions of the HDAVI CONTROL 
are the same. (For spring 2006 models) For example, if connecting a VIERA and a 
DIGA, and if the DIGA model is replaced with each type model, the functions 
HDAVI CONTROL provides are the same. However, for an LCD VIERA, which is 
to be released in spring 2006, there are some differences in functions as shown in 
answers to question 4 below.
Are there any functional differences 
between PDP and LCD?
PDP released in 2006 are compliant with functions of the Theater System and can be 
used with all HDAVI CONTROL functions.
For European model:
With the LXD60 (LCD) series for the UK and the LX60 (LCD) series for the other 
European countries, the HDAVI CONTROL functions only for the VIERA and 
DIGA in combination. It does not function with linking the Theater System such as 
outputting sound from the Theater. => With the 600 (LCD) series, the HDAVI 
CONTROL functions with the entire system.
For American model:
With the LCD VIERA, the HDAVI CONTROL functions only for between VIERA 
and DIGA. It does not function with linking the Theater System such as outputting 
sound from the Theater.
For Asian and the other countries model:
With LX60 (LCD) series, the HDAVI CONTROL functions only for the VIERA 
and DIGA in combination. It does not function with linking the Theater System such 
as outputting sound from the Theater. => With the 600 (LCD) series, the HDAVI 
CONTROL functions with the entire system.
For Japanese model:
The LX60 (LCD) series is not compliant with the HDAVI CONTROL. => With the 
600 (LCD) series, the HDAVI CONTROL functions with the entire system.

If connected with competitors’ devices, 
will the HDAVI CONTROL feature 
operate? In addition, will be there any 
problems?
There are no competitors’ devices that use this HDAVI CONTROL feature as of 
February 2006.
If CEC- (which is clearly stated as one of the HDMI standards) compliant devices 
are made in the future (devices that are not compliant with the HDAVI CONTROL 
but are with the CEC only that are standardized by the HDMI standard), the features 
of “Auto Input Select” and “VIERA ONE TOUCH POWER-OFF” will function. 
Features related to the Theater System are unique to the HDAVI CONTROL, so 
they will not function.
